Somewhat predictably, the blogosphere is going nuts about the Skype outage. It’s currently at the top of Techmeme. As Tris Hussey notes in his post, Skype has indeed become a key communication tool for many individuals and businesses. Other VoIP bloggers offering commentary:
- Om Malik: “Does Skype Outage Expose P2P’s Limitations?“
- Tom Keating: “Skype Outage” – wonders if it had to do with the Microsoft updates (I would think not because the outage happened to me prior to me installing the updates)
- Andy Abramson: “Skype Suffers Major Outage” – helpfully points people to Gizmo and SightSpeed as alternatives
The Register, of course, chimed in with their normal attitude. Ars Technica, meanwhile, commented that the outage was surprising mostly because of “”how often it doesn’t happen”. Taking another view, Mashable is reporting that eBay’s stock has dipped this morning.
Meanwhile, Skype users around the world consider what other IM programs to use and some of them will, maybe, just maybe, have to actually pick up a phone today!
